Police are calling on people to file a report or call Crime Stoppers on 919 if they are aware of information of people’s involvement in the drug trade in Mead Road Housing.
Chief of Operations ACP Maretino Qiolevu is also calling on people to report police officers that may be involved.
Qiolevu says it is too early to say if some people have worked out ways to try and avoid getting caught by Police because of the regular Police patrols in the area as they continue with their intelligence gathering.
He says the situation at Mead Road Housing is calm at the moment.
Police started to crackdown on crime in Mead Road Housing in Nabua after Jone Vakarisi Junior and his gang were charged and remanded by the court for the violent attack on police officers in Nabua in August.
